The Car Wash Foam Machine is essentially a device designed to generate thick, clinging foam that improves the effectiveness and efficiency of vehicle cleaning processes. For many B2B decision makers in commercial car wash operations, quick service centers, or industrial fleet maintenance, this machine isn’t just a luxury – it’s a necessity.
Technically, these machines operate by mixing detergents with water and air under controlled pressure, ejecting foam through specialized nozzles. The foam adheres to vehicle surfaces, loosening grime and reducing abrasion risks compared to direct water jets. Sustainability is, frankly, becoming impossible to ignore in B2B sectors, and the car wash industry is no exception. The trend toward water-saving and chemical-efficient equipment aligns well with the features of modern Car Wash Foam Machines. Industry regulations increasingly push for machines that reduce water consumption and limit runoff pollution. Fortunately, foam-based cleaning uses substantially less water than traditional high-pressure water-only systems, helping businesses keep in line with environmental standards.
